Outlast

v.resilient, capableregister not recorded

What it means

To remain useful, present, or strong longer than something else.

Reach for it when praising durability or endurance through time and difficulty

The repaired stone channel should outlast several generations of pumps.

Choose between these

6
  • everyday

    survive

    remaining after disruption matters

    not when Survive may mean barely continuing.

  • warm

    remain

    simple continued presence is enough

    not when Remain lacks the comparative achievement.

  • professional

    persist

    a condition continues despite resistance

    not when Persistence says nothing about another thing ending first.

  • professional

    withstand

    resistance to a force is supported

    not when Withstand focuses on pressure, not comparative duration.

  • formal

    endure

    continuing through hardship is central

    not when Endure does not require lasting longer than a comparison.

  • formal

    outlive

    something remains after another lifetime

    not when Outlive fits lives and eras better than product performance.

It naturally appears in

3
  • outlast the storm

    The old shelter managed to outlast the storm with minor damage.

  • built to outlast

    These hinges are built to outlast the doors around them.

  • outlast expectations

    Careful maintenance helped the batteries outlast expectations.
